Posterior mediastinal endodermal sinus (yolk sac) tumor in a female patient

Abstract:
Primary endodermal sinus tumor (yolk sac tumor) of the mediastinum is uncommon. Most patients are young and male, and the great majority of tumors are found in the anterior mediastinum. We report a case of primary posterior mediastinal endodermal sinus tumor occurring in a female patient. Surgical excision was performed and three courses of combination chemotherapy were subsequently given. The serum alpha-fetoprotein level returned to normal.
